Beachcliffe Lodge Apartments
1A King Edward Avenue, Blackpool, FY2 9TD, United Kingdom,Object type: Hotel Blackpool
One of our top picks in Blackpool.Set in a building with a garden, Beachcliffe Lodge Apartments is a couples and family property, offering apartments situated i